Twist Damascus Mini Neck Knives
« on: September 01, 2010, 09:19:00 AM »
These are both 1084 & 15N20 Nickel Twist damascus. One has Ironwood with brass pins. The other is Ram's horn with red liners and brass pins. Blades are 2" and the OAL is 4-3/4".

 

I have 4 or 5 of these. Think there is a market for knives this small?
